      Registration of a Cable System:

Before commencing operation, a cable system operator must file Form 322 Cable Community Registration for each community to be served in accordance with 47 C.F.R ยง 76.1801 . The purpose of the Cable Registration form is to provide an accurate and updated record of all cable systems operating in the United States. Each community must have its own separate registration form. The Commission will assign a community unit identification number (CUID) when the registration process is complete.

Registrations now be done online at: https://gullfoss2.fcc.gov/csb/coals/index.html the appropriate fee (The fee is $60.00, and the code is "TAC")  Follow this link for the current Media Bureau Fee Filing Guide (2006). for each community being registered.
